The frequency and time period of the simple pendulum is 3.5 Hz and 0.28 seconds.

Explanation:

Given that,

Number of oscillations is 420 in 2 minutes or 120 seconds.

To find,

Its frequency and the time period.

Solution,

Frequency is defined as the number of oscillations per unit time. So, the frequency of a simple pendulum is given by :

f=\dfrac{420}{120\ s}

f = 3.5 Hz

The formula of time period in terms of frequency is given by :

T=\dfrac{1}{f}

T=\dfrac{1}{3.5}

T = 0.28 seconds

So, the frequency and time period of the simple pendulum is 3.5 Hz and 0.28 seconds.
